Surface Mount Package Emulation
SMT Adapters
Ironwood’s SMT package emulation adapters are often called “surface mount feet” or “emulator bases”. These adapters provide access and interconnections to surface mount lands. Typically, the adapters are soldered to the target board in place of the IC device and provide a pluggable array of pins interface for sockets, probing adapters, package converters, and even board-to-board connections. These adapters are often utilized as a base for many of our probing adapter products. We constantly innovate to provide the most reliable, cost effective interfaces available. For example, many of our PLCC, QFP and SOIC emulation bases use our proprietary shaped solder techniques, replacing expensive, and often fragile, J-lead and Gull Wing leads. Shaped solder parts are easily fluxed and reflowed onto the target system. Our emulator bases can present either a male or female interface at 1.27mm or 1mm or 0.8mm pitch gold plated array pins for pluggable connection.

Socket Accessories (Thru-Hole Options)
The male pin adapter consists of standard high temperature FR4 with pressed in terminal pins and threaded inserts for mounting the socket. The top side of adapter has gold plated pads to receive socket interconnect and the bottom side has 0.006″ to 0.018″ diameter pin tails. These pins can be soldered to the plated thru holes in the target board. Then socket can be mounted to the threaded insert.

Socket Accessories (SMT Options)
The SMT adapter consists of standard high temperature FR4 with plugged via technology, eutectic SN63PB37 solder balls or SAC lead free solder balls and threaded inserts for mounting the socket. The top side of adapter has SMT pads to receive socket interconnect and the bottom side has appropriate solder balls for corresponding pitch. This FR4 adapter with balls can be soldered to the SMT pads in the target board. Then socket can be mounted to the threaded insert on the FR4 adapter.

BGA SMT Adapters
Giga-snaP™
Giga-snaP™ 0.75, 0.8, 1.0, and 1.27mm pitch BGA Surface Mount Feet Adapter line of products provide an inexpensive and reliable method for attaching BGA chips to target board. The product line consists of patented female sockets with machined pins epoxy over-molded into an assembly that matches a particular BGA pattern. The epoxy over-molded female BGA socket is soldered to a PCB using standard soldering methods. A corresponding male pin BGA adapter, to which the user attaches their BGA chip, is plugged into the female socket on the board thus interconnecting the chip and the system is ready to go. The SMT adapters have the same solder ball types as the chips they are emulating. These adapters have less than half of the insertion force of competitive adapters, shorter electrical path for highest speed, and can be solder reflowed numerous times. GHz Elastomer Sockets
Ironwood’s GHz BGA & QFN/MLF sockets are ideal for prototyping and testing almost any BGA or QFN device application. These ZIF sockets provide excellent signal integrity yet remain cost effective. Innovative elastomer interconnect technology that delivers low signal loss up to >40GHz and supports BGA or QFN/MLF pitches down to 0.3mm was utilized in these sockets. GHz BGA sockets are mechanically mounted over a target system’s BGA lands using mounting and alignment holes at proper locations (page 2 of the individual socket drawing shows recommended PCB layout information). These low-profile sockets are only 2.5 mm per side larger than actual IC packages (industry’s smallest footprint). They support IC devices with body sizes ranging from 55mm down to 1mm. Larger body sizes may require a backing plate. If the backside of the target PCB contains capacitors and resistors, a custom insulation plate with cavities cut for those components can be designed. This insulation plate sandwiches between the backing plate and target PCB.

Grypper G35 / G40
*Package-size PCB footprint: Since the PCB footprint of Grypper is identical to the package, only one PCB design is required, enabling a seamless transition from test and validation through production and reducing overall cost of test*Low insertion force: Unique contact design reduces the insertion force required to insert and retain higher-ball-count packages safely and securely within the test socket*Oxide cutting wipe action: The contact design wipes the side of the solder ball during insertion, breaking through solder oxides ensuring a good electrical connection between contact and solder ball*Signal integrity: A short signal path achieves low inductance and low insertion loss, providing a nearly invisible electrical connection*Test socket has solder balls attached: The G40 contacts have solder balls reflowed onto the contacts to ensure reliable solder volume at the PCB to test socket solder interface.

Smart Sockets
Ironwood Electronics extended its high performance socket product line with smart features. Sockets are typically rated for 2K to 500K cycles. How do we know if the sockets are used for 100K or 200K insertions? Solution is electronic chip insertion counter. Our sockets can be integrated with electronics counter into the compression mechanism of the socket lid. A push button is exposed on the compression plate. Every time a chip is compressed, push button is actuated which in turn activates the electronic circuitry inside the lid. These activations are counted by the counter IC and displayed in LCD. Let’s say a contact element is rated for 2K insertions. After 2K insertions, this contact element will be replaced by new contact element. Now, the counter has to start the counting from the beginning. To achieve this function, a reset option is included in the electronics circuitry. When reset is actuated, LCD display will go to “0”.

BGA Sockets
Ironwood has the most comprehensive collection of BGA (Ball Grid Array) sockets that can be used for prototype application, silicon validation, system development, thermal characterization, burn-in application, functional production test, etc. BGA socket can be defined as an electromechanical device, which provides removable interface between IC package and system circuit board with minimal effect on signal integrity. BGA sockets for prototype applications, silicon validations, system development applications uses low cost elastomer contact technology.
